If walls could speak
5 stories from the Destitute Asylum
Descripción editorial
This eBook is a reflective journey into the lives of five people whose stories are connected. Each of them spent time on the site that was known as the Destitute Asylum from 1851 - 1918. Names and images of Aboriginal people who may be deceased are used in the eBook.
